Throughout this article, you will understand what proactive monitoring is, how it works, and, most importantly, why your company needs to adopt it. What is proactive network monitoring? The proactive network monitoringI t is a set of practices and tools that monitor, in real time, the performance, availability, and security of network assets, such as servers, switches, firewalls, internet links, and connected devices. Unlike the reactive model, in which the IT team only acts after a failure occurs, proactive monitoring allows…Identify anomalies before they become critical problems. Therefore, it is possible to act preventively, avoiding interruptions and impacts to the business. Furthermore, this type of monitoring provides continuous data that assists in decision-making and infrastructure planning. How does proactive monitoring work in practice? In general, proactive monitoring uses specialized software that collects network information 24 hours a day. These systems analyze important metrics and trigger automatic alerts whenever something deviates from the expected pattern. In this way, IT ceases to be merely operational and begins to act in a preventive and strategic manner. Reactive monitoring vs. proactive monitoring: what’s the difference? Although both deal with network infrastructure, the difference between them is significant. No reactive monitoringHowever, action is only taken after the failure. This means that users are already being impacted, and the damage has often already occurred. On the other hand, theproactive monitoringIt anticipates problems, allowing for quick and planned corrections. In this way, the company avoids emergencies, reduces costs, and improves the quality of its IT services. Which companies should adopt proactive monitoring? Structured cabling is a standardized network infrastructure system that organizes and interconnects devices such as computers, servers, telephones, and other IT equipment. Unlike conventional installations, it follows specific standards (such as ANSI/TIA/EIA-568) to ensure performance, flexibility, and scalability.
